Skip to main content

Royal FLush is a Python framework specifically designed to facilitate the development, execution and analysis of multi-agent systems (MAS) federated learning (FL) experiments.

Project description

Royal FLush

Royal FLush is a Python framework specifically designed to facilitate the development, execution and analysis of multi-agent systems (MAS) federated learning (FL) experiments.

Installation

CPU

To install Royal FLush for CPU-only run:

pip install royalflush

GPU

To install Royal FLush with CUDA 12.6 in Windows, use the following command:

pip install royalflush --extra-index-url https://download.pytorch.org/whl/cu126

Incorrect installation may cause issues! Ensure you use the correct CUDA version for PyTorch 2.6.0. If you are unsure, check your CUDA version and visit: https://pytorch.org/get-started/locally/

Quickstart

For a quickstart example, check out the documentation at royalflush.readthedocs.io.

Features

  • Documentation API at Read the Docs.
  • PEP 8 style.
  • Free software under the MIT license.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

royalflush-0.4.1.tar.gz (58.9 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

royalflush-0.4.1-py3-none-any.whl (73.9 kB view details)

Uploaded Python 3

File details

Details for the file royalflush-0.4.1.tar.gz.

File metadata

  • Download URL: royalflush-0.4.1.tar.gz
  • Upload date:
  • Size: 58.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.10.11

File hashes

Hashes for royalflush-0.4.1.tar.gz
Algorithm Hash digest
SHA256 ef22c64dbced36ae359247d5bc8827805d4f7d727e26500cdb9fe2e5d504d687
MD5 b413ebfd432f5932dbc4d3785b4d9080
BLAKE2b-256 4c846ab21360f174c48e795737e23eaac301b16c92bc995f21e46baf9e3d77b9

See more details on using hashes here.

File details

Details for the file royalflush-0.4.1-py3-none-any.whl.

File metadata

  • Download URL: royalflush-0.4.1-py3-none-any.whl
  • Upload date:
  • Size: 73.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.1.0 CPython/3.10.11

File hashes

Hashes for royalflush-0.4.1-py3-none-any.whl
Algorithm Hash digest
SHA256 259ee5474e634860625435de1a463b6f5fa1af4184f3db6a74ddd6f2bed871c5
MD5 3c7ef064989641ccb469500b59be265b
BLAKE2b-256 b94ffe284b5c71a69d9f2d58c7e51e9aeb0d01af2784c3a521c7f27a94aeb1ee

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page